We were shite Vic.

Pirlo - il maestro - was outstanding and led by example. His team-mates couldn't help but follow where he led. He conducted the Italian symphony orchestra and they both out skilled, out-muscled and out-pscyched a technically poorly equipped and poorly performing England "attacking" force. (Obviously being very generous in my euphemism "force")

Just want to add there's never been any manager yet that's crossed that white line onto the park once that whistle blows come match day. The difference is all done in the quality of preparation and by the guts and skill-set out on the park. But quite frankly don't know anyone who can polish turds.

We have no world class players in our national side - it's usually been possible to perhaps make some kind of case for one or two over the last 30 years or so. Shearer in his pomp, Gazza at his imperious best, Seaman on top form, Lineker - best English goalpoacher since Greavsie, Sheringham at his creative peak and at the risk of running the gauntlet on here, a younger Paul Scholes in his top of the form days at the creative heart of the engine room.

But I would be struggling to look anyone in the eye and name any of that squad in such terms. Anyone who thinks we do still possess a single world class player is kidding themselves.

All the likely candidates - Rooney, Walcott, Young, Carroll, Welbeck and to a lesser extent Gerrard too were basically ineffectual overall. No amount of huffing and puffing can mask the fact that we do not have much technical class in our squad. Any white-shirted candidates coming in for any praise at all last night were all at the back and were the heroes who threw everything they had in the line of fire during 120 mins to keep the side's hopes alive.
All in vain for me to be brutally honest - didn't deserve to take the Italians to a shoot-out for their poor efforts over those 120 minutes of real play. 

That pompous arsehole Balotelli (sadly) predicted that NO-ONE in England's set-up frightened him and his Italian colleagues. The smug but accurate bleeder was bang on , mores the fucking pity.
